Deutscher Wachtelhund

The Deutscher Wachtelhund, also known as the German Spaniel, is a versatile hunting dog that originated in Germany. They are known for their excellent scenting abilities and are often used for hunting birds and small game. The Deutscher Wachtelhund is a medium-sized dog with a strong and muscular build. They have a dense, water-resistant coat that comes in various colors, including brown, black, and white. This breed is known for their high energy levels and intelligence, making them easy to train and eager to please their owners.

When it comes to temperament, the Deutscher Wachtelhund is known for being friendly, sociable, and loyal. They are great with children and other pets, making them an excellent choice for a family pet. This breed requires plenty of exercise and mental stimulation to keep them happy and healthy. They thrive in an active household and excel in various dog sports such as agility and obedience training.

Staffordshire Bull Terrier

The Staffordshire Bull Terrier, or Staffy, is a medium-sized dog breed that originated in England. They are known for their muscular build, strong jaw, and courageous nature. The Staffordshire Bull Terrier has a short coat that comes in various colors, including brindle, red, and white. They have a friendly and affectionate temperament, making them loyal companions for families and individuals alike.

Staffordshire Bull Terriers are known for their love of people and are excellent with children. They are intelligent and eager to please their owners, making them relatively easy to train. However, they require early socialization and training to prevent any potential behavioral issues. The Staffordshire Bull Terrier is a high-energy breed that loves to play and exercise, making them an excellent choice for an active household.
